广安门中医院专家出诊:Microsoft SQL Svrver 2000 简体中文企业版 2IN1 With sp4 客户端安装错误求助!!

来源:百度文库 编辑:神马品牌网 时间:2024/04/29 06:27:40
操作系统XP SP2;

安装SQL Svrver 2000 简体中文企业版;

安装时,出现故障.在安装进行到最后,注册ACTIVE X组件时,弹出对话框,提示”创建一个或多个注册表项时出现错误。请参见C:\windows\\\sqlstp.log以了解详细情况。问题可能是由于注册表引用条件不足而引起的。" 安装失败.

多次安装均是如此,关闭杀毒软件对注册表的监控,再安装也不行,安装开发版也是同样的问题.

看了看C:\windows\\\sqlstp.log,没能看懂其中的奥妙.

C:\windows\\\sqlstp.log的部分内容如下:

15:52:57 Begin Setup
15:52:57 Version on Media: 8.00.2039
15:52:57 Mode = Normal
15:52:57 ModeType = NORMAL
15:53:05 Loading library - sqlsut.dll (#L1)
15:53:06 Begin: SetupInitialize()
15:53:06 End: SetupInitialize()
15:53:06 Begin: CheckFixedRequirements()
15:53:06 Platform ID: 0xf000000
15:53:06 Version: 5.1.2600
15:53:06 File Version - C:\WINDOWS\system32\shdocvw.dll: 6.0.2900.2805
15:53:06 End: CheckFixedRequirements()
15:53:06 Begin Action: CheckRequirements
15:53:06 Processor Architecture: x86 (Pentium)
15:53:06 Service Pack: 512
15:53:06 ComputerName: SY-0E57C748DEC1
15:53:06 User Name: admin
15:53:06 IsAllAccessAllowed returned: 1
15:53:06 OS Language: 0x804
15:53:06 End Action CheckRequirements
15:53:06 CreateSetupTopology(SY-0E57C748DEC1), Handle : 0x1802168, returned : 0
15:53:06 CreateSetupTopology returned : 0, Handle : 0x1802168
15:53:06 Topology Type : 1, Return Value : 0
15:53:06 ST_GetPhysicalNode returned : 0, PNHandle : 0x1804118
15:53:06 PN_EnumerateEx returned : 0
15:53:06 PN_GetSQLStates returned : 0, SqlStates : 0x0
15:53:06 PN_StartScan [0x1804118] returned : 0
15:53:06 PN_GetNext [0x1804118] returned : 18, Handle: [0x0]
15:53:06 No more items in enumeration.
15:53:06 ReleaseSetupTopology
15:53:06 This combination of Package and Operating System allows a full product install.
15:53:06 Begin: SetupInstall()
15:53:06 Reading Software\Microsoft\Windows\CurrentVersion\CommonFilesDir ...
15:53:06 CommonFilesDir=C:\Program Files\Common Files
15:53:06 Windows Directory=C:\WINDOWS\
15:53:06 Program Files=C:\Program Files\
15:53:06 TEMPDIR=C:\DOCUME~1\admin\LOCALS~1\Temp\
15:53:06 End: SetupInstall()
15:53:06 Begin: ShowDialogs()
15:53:06 Initial Dialog Mask: 0x8300037, Disable Back=0x1
15:53:06 Begin Action ShowDialogsHlpr: 0x1
15:53:06 Begin Action: DialogShowSdWelcome
15:53:09 End Action DialogShowSdWelcome
15:53:09 Dialog 0x1 returned: 1
15:53:09 End Action ShowDialogsHlpr
15:53:09 ShowDialogsGetDialog returned: nCurrent=0x2,index=1
15:53:09 Begin Action ShowDialogsHlpr: 0x2
15:53:09 Begin Action: DialogShowSdMachineName
15:53:09 ShowDlgMachine returned: -1
15:53:09 ShowDlgMachine: GetLastError returned: 50071
15:53:10 End Action DialogShowSdMachineName
15:53:10 End: ShowDialogs()
15:53:10 Action CleanUpInstall:
15:53:10 Installation Failed.

多谢高手指教。

由于你说在注册active x的时候出现了错误,我给你个建议,打开“internet explorer\工具\internet选项”然后选择“安全”选项卡中的“自定义级别”,把里面涉及到active x的选项全部改为“启用”(出于安装软件考虑,里面所有的选项建议都改为‘启用’)。
然后你在安装sql试试看,能否成功。
当然,不成功的话,你要及时说明情况。

在xpSP2不能安装企业版的SQL,只能安装个人版本的SQL,
sql的企业版只能运行在2000server或2003server版上